MX6SWT-A1-0000-000EDZ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The MX6SWT-A1-0000-000EDZ is a CreeLED XLamp® MX-6S cool white LED (5000K) designed for surface mount applications. This component operates at 20V forward voltage with a 60mA test current, delivering 118lm at 25°C and 98 lm/W efficiency. The part is classified as Obsolete, making identification of functionally equivalent alternatives necessary for ongoing design support and procurement continuity.

Substitute Part Grouping Explanation

Substitution of the MX6SWT-A1-0000-000EDZ is based on the following criteria:

Mandatory Compatibility Parameters:

  • Color and CCT: White, Cool 5000K (identical)
  • Mounting Type: Surface Mount (identical)
  • Package Footprint: 5.00mm x 5.00mm (identical)
  • Viewing Angle: 120° (identical)
  • CRI: 75 (Typ) (identical)

Allowable Variation Parameters:

  • Voltage - Forward (Vf): Different operating voltage acceptable if circuit design permits
  • Current - Test: Different test current acceptable if application requirements allow
  • Flux Output: Variation within acceptable lumen range for application
  • Lumens/Watt Efficiency: Higher efficiency acceptable
  • Product Status: Active status preferred for long-term availability

The MX6AWT-A1-0000-000DDZ qualifies as a substitute based on matching color, CCT, mounting type, package footprint, viewing angle, and CRI specifications. Differences in forward voltage (3.3V vs. 20V) and test current (300mA vs. 60mA) require circuit-level evaluation.

Engineering Selection Recommendations

The MX6AWT-A1-0000-000DDZ is the identified substitute for the obsolete MX6SWT-A1-0000-000EDZ based on matching optical and mechanical specifications. Key selection factors:

Advantages of MX6AWT-A1-0000-000DDZ:

  • Active product status ensures long-term availability and supply chain continuity
  • RoHS Compliant certification provides regulatory compliance
  • Higher lumens/watt efficiency (112 lm/W vs. 98 lm/W)
  • Identical color temperature, CRI, viewing angle, and package footprint
  • Tape & Reel packaging supports automated assembly processes

Design Considerations:

  • Forward voltage differs significantly (3.3V vs. 20V), requiring circuit redesign for power supply and current limiting
  • Test current differs (300mA vs. 60mA), necessitating driver circuit modification
  • Flux output is comparable (111lm vs. 118lm), within acceptable range for most applications
  • Package variant includes exposed pad, improving thermal performance

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the MX6AWT-A1-0000-000DDZ be used as a direct drop-in replacement for the MX6SWT-A1-0000-000EDZ?

A: No. While both components share identical color temperature (5000K), viewing angle (120°), CRI (75), and package footprint (5.00mm x 5.00mm), the forward voltage (3.3V vs. 20V) and test current (300mA vs. 60mA) differ substantially. Circuit redesign is required, including modifications to power supply voltage and current limiting driver circuits.

Q: Are the package dimensions compatible?

A: Yes. Both components are 5.00mm x 5.00mm with 1.48mm maximum seated height. PCB footprints are compatible. The MX6AWT-A1-0000-000DDZ includes an exposed pad variant, which may require PCB layout adjustment for thermal management but does not affect mechanical compatibility.

Q: What is the difference between the XLamp® MX-6S and XLamp® MX-6 series?

A: The MX-6S operates at 20V with 60mA test current, while the MX-6 operates at 3.3V with 300mA test current. Both deliver comparable lumen output at their respective test currents and share identical optical properties (color, CRI, viewing angle).

Q: Is the MX6AWT-A1-0000-000DDZ RoHS compliant?

A: Yes. The MX6AWT-A1-0000-000DDZ is RoHS Compliant, meeting regulatory requirements for restricted substances in electrical and electronic equipment.

Q: What is the significance of the exposed pad in the MX6AWT-A1-0000-000DDZ package?

A: The exposed pad improves thermal dissipation by providing direct thermal contact to the PCB. This is beneficial for applications requiring sustained operation at higher currents or in elevated ambient temperatures.
